STC awarded to United Rotorcraft Solutions and partner Ahlers Aerospace for EC135 NVG lighting

28 October 2008 - 22:22 by the Shephard News Team

Decatur, TX, October 28, 2008: United Rotorcraft Solutions (URS), and partner Ahlers Aerospace were awarded a FAA Supplemental Type Certificate for their Night Vision Lighting modifications on the Eurocopter EC135.

The STC, awarded on October 24th, incorporated the modification design utilizing filters that are externally mounted reducing installation time and cost. The external filters allow the modified component to remain generic thus retaining the advantages of local repair and/or overhaul. The filter material used greatly improves day light readability.

During this STC approval process the FAA required the use of the only TSO'd Night Vision Goggles for flight evaluation. These goggles are the NIVISYS NVAG-6 Night Vision Aviator Goggles of which URS is the preferred distributor.

This is the fifth STC for night vision modifications awarded to URS and Ahlers. They now hold FAA certification on the Bell 407 and 206 models and the Eurocopter AS350B2/B3, BK117 and EC135. STC's are pending for the Bell 412, 430 and the Eurocopter EC120, EC130 and EC145 with award expected in the near future.

United Rotorcraft Solutions, FAA Repair Station UX9R241Y, provides aircraft completions and refurbishment services, systems integration, maintenance, component overhaul, customized interior installations and unsurpassed exterior finishing on most model helicopters. They also offer FAA approved NVG compatible lighting systems for many model helicopters and are the preferred distributor for the ONLY FAA TSO'd Night Vision Goggles, the NIVISYS NVAG-6 Night Vision Aviator Goggles.

Ahlers Aerospace is a manufacturer of TSO, PMA aircraft instrumentation, Lighting specialist and instrument/accessory overhaul facility.
